Here is a saber project that I just fininshed for a customer. The saber is 13 inches long and is constructed from aluminum and brass that is hand polished to get the really sharp looking shine. It has a Luxeon K2 white with a yellow filter and a lighted crsyal chamber with the same filter to match the crystal to the blade color. The saber has a MR FX Yoda sound board installed and has a 36 inch long Do-Clo blade.
